Steinmüller Africa Engineer-in-Training (EIT) Programme 2025

Steinmüller Africa invites South African engineering graduates to apply for the Engineer-in-Training (EIT) Programme 2025.

Application Closing Date: 31 August 2025

Programme Location: Steinmüller Africa, Sandton, Gauteng, South Africa (with site visits to Mpumalanga and Gauteng)

Programme Overview:

Steinmüller Africa is offering a structured Engineer-in-Training (EIT) Programme for recent graduates in engineering disciplines. This is a permanent opportunity designed to provide practical exposure and professional development within the construction and engineering sector.

Engineering Fields Considered:

  • Mechanical Engineering
  • Structural Engineering
  • Civil Engineering
  • Chemical Engineering

Minimum Requirements:

  • B.Eng. or B.Sc. degree in one of the above disciplines
  • Must provide proof of successful completion (academic transcripts will be considered for shortlisting)
  • A valid driver’s licence is advantageous (EITs may travel to project sites)

Benefits:

  • Pension fund
  • Medical aid
  • Annual bonus
  • Anniversary and long service bonuses

Required Documents:

  • CV
  • Certified copy of ID
  • Certified Senior Certificate/N3 Certificate
  • Certified academic record
  • Certified driver’s licence (if applicable)
